A 33-year-old St. Thomas man is facing a sexual assault charge after a person was sexually assaulted while sleeping outdoors. St. Thomas police say the unidentified complainant was asleep in an open shed near the city’s downtown core, seeking shelter from the cold, when the sexual assault took place. St. Thomas police are reporting a significant increase in domestic violence cases and charges, averaging more than two calls a day in 2024 in a city of approximately 43,000 people.
